a. Ordinance Amending Title 10 and Title 11 of the City Code and Summary
Ordinance for Publication
Community Development Director Goodroad presented proposed amendments to the
City Code regarding tree preservation. The amendments exempt single-family parcels
under one acre and allow larger parcels to prepare their own tree preservation plans or
use a professional. The Planning Commission unanimously recommended approval
following a public hearing.
Motion was made by Bermel, seconded by Lee, to approve an ordinance amending
Title 10 and Title 11 of the City Code and a summary ordinance for publication.
Roll call was taken on the motion. Ayes - Hellier, Bermel, Lee, Volk, Wolter
b. Dakota Waste Solutions, LLC and OLAM Holdings 1, LLC Comprehensive Plan
and Zoning Map Amendments
Mike Brandt, Dakota Waste, requests to amend the 2040 Comprehensive Land Use
Map from Office Park to Warehouse/Light Industrial, adjust staging from Expansion
Area B to the current MUSA, and rezone three properties from OP, Office Park
District, to I-1, Light Industrial.
Community Development Director Goodroad presented the staff report. The Planning
Commission held a public hearing on August 7, 2025, and received no public comment,
and unanimously recommended approval. City Council approval of the Comprehensive
Plan amendment requires a four-fifths vote.
Motion was made by Wolter, seconded by Volk, to approve a Resolution amending the
2040 Comprehensive Land Use Map and Staging Map, and adoption of the findings of
fact, and an ordinance amending the Zoning Map and adoption of findings of fact.
Roll call was taken on the motion. Ayes - Hellier, Bermel, Lee, Volk, Wolter
